The Ministry of Industry and Information Technology of China adopts transitional administrative guidance measures for Tencent

According to China’s CCTV News, the reporter learned from the Ministry of Industry and Information Technology of China that since the beginning of this year, the Ministry of Industry and Information Technology of China has launched a special rectification of app violations of user rights. 9 products of Tencent have violated regulations, and a total of 4 batches have been publicly notified, which violated 2021. The relevant requirements for the rectification of the information and communication industry in 2016. In accordance with the relevant deployment, the Ministry of Industry and Information Technology of China has adopted transitional administrative guidance measures for Tencent, requiring that new App products that will be released and updated versions of existing App products be subject to technical inspections organized by the Ministry of Industry and Information Technology before being put on the shelves. After passing the tests, they will be put on the shelves normally.

Tencent said on the afternoon of November 24 that the company is continuing to upgrade its App’s measures to protect users’ rights and interests, and to cooperate with regulatory authorities to conduct normal compliance inspections. During this period, users can download and use the existing version of the App as normal. After testing, the current Tencent App downloads in the official and various app stores are all normal, and there is no delisting situation, and the user's use is not affected.
